#d1bad9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1bad9 is composed of 82% red, 72.9%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.7% cyan, 14.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 284.5 degrees, a saturation of 29% and a lightness of 79%. #d1bad9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a375b3.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d1bad9 color description : Light grayish violet.
#d1bad9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1bad9 has RGB values of R:209, G:186,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 13744857.

Shades and Tints of #d1bad9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060407 is the darkest color, while #fbf9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1bad9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cbc6cd is the less saturated color, while #e395fe is the most saturated one.
